The STD1000 single-arm tensile testing machine is suitable for determining the mechanical properties and related physical parameters of various materials under states such as tension, compression, bending, shear, tearing, peeling, and puncture. It can perform tensile, compressive, three-point bending, four-point bending, shear, tearing, peeling, finished shoe puncture, carton holding pressure, foam cyclic compression, spring tension and compression, and various dynamic and static cyclic tests. It can also conduct tests and provide data in accordance with domestic and international standards such as GB, ISO, DIN, ASTM, and JIS.

The main frame consists of a base, two columns, and two precision ball screws, forming a floor-standing portal frame structure. The transmission and loading system employs a servo motor and a synchronous timing belt reduction device to drive the high-precision ball screws, thereby moving the crossbeam to achieve loading. The control and measurement system precisely controls the testing process and performs data acquisition and analysis through software.

1. Select or edit the corresponding test program in the software based on testing requirements. 2. Install the sample into the test machine fixture. 3. Set test parameters in the software, such as control mode and protection limits. 4. Start the test, and the equipment will automatically load according to the set program. 5. Observe curves and data in real-time during the test. 6. After the test is completed, the software automatically calculates and generates a test report. 7. Save or export the test data and report.
* Familiarize yourself with the equipment structure and software functions before operation. * Ensure that the sample is securely installed and accurately aligned. * Set the test plan and parameters correctly according to the test standards. * Pay attention to the operating status of the equipment to avoid over-range usage. * Regularly check whether the hardware protection devices (such as limit switches) are effective. * Software operations must be performed within authorized permissions. * Test data should be saved promptly to prevent accidental loss. * Back up data before performing software maintenance or upgrades.
